February 2025 Page 1 CHAPTER 707 Regulation Governing Minimum Submission Requirements for a Notice of Intent Application The Barnstable Conservation Commission has adopted the following requirements in order to obtain more consistently complete submission documents necessary for a thorough and efficient review of all Notice of Intent (NOI) applications. Failure to complete any of the items in this checklist may result in your application being denied. Applicant or applicant’s agent should check each box denoting that the task has been completed or in certain instances, like field staking, denoting that the task will be completed. The following submission checklist covers the requirements of Chapter 237, Wetlands Protection, of the Part I General Ordinances of the Code of the Town of Barnstable. This checklist shall be submitted to the Barnstable Conservation Division with the NOI application. 1. Requirements a. The applicant understands, unless they’ve instructed otherwise, they are applying both under the Massachusetts Wetlands Protection Act M.G.L. c.131,§40 and Chapter 237 of the Town of Barnstable General Ordinances. b. Attach a written narrative to the NOI application (WPA Form 3), available at: www.mass.gov/eea/agencies/massdep/service/approvals/wpa-form-3.html describing any project impacts and proposed mitigation as they relate to the following: 1) Any of the interests of Chapter 237 of the General Ordinances and the MassDEP Wetlands Protection Act M.G.L. 131, §40. 2) The performance standards contained in the MassDEP Wetlands Protection Regulations (310 CMR 10.00) 3) Chapter 704: Regulation Governing Activity in the 100-ft. Field Staking: a. On or before Tuesday, @ 8:30 a.m., one week prior to the scheduled public hearing, have your project staked by a professional engineer or registered land surveyor showing all outside corners of all proposed structures and the continuous proposed “limit of work” line. b. Have a wetland scientist or other qualified professional flag all wetland resource areas on or within 100 ft of the work area. Make sure that the flags are sequentially numbered. c. Provide a project identification stake with bright painted top and applicant name and address, easily visible from the street approaching the site. 4. Legal Advertisement Fees: a. Certified abutters list and Notice to Abutters 21 Hawes Ave. Property Description The property is located on the North Side of Hyannisport Harbor just West of Kalmus Beach; a tidal bay on Nantucket sound. The project site is approximately .5 miles inland from Nantucket Sound. The property is located on the East enf of the long concrete seawall fronting many properties on Hawes Ave. and subject to wind and waves from all Southerly directions. The waterfront consists of a concrete seawall, fronting revetment, beach stairs, and a sand area for recreation. The waterfront is subject to large waves of up to 4’ from the South (see attached photos). Due to the waves overtopping the seawall, and approximately 1’ of sea level rise the sand has been pulled out from the back yard area behind the seawall abnd also on the beach fronting the wall. The area upland of MHW is a coastal beach and dune area with grass, sand, and natural areas. The Coastal Bank consists of a concrete seawall, rock revetment and is shown on the project plans. 21 Hawes Ave. The site consists of 2 multi family condominium units, gravel and shell drive and patio on the South side. There is an existing grass strip on the East side of the units. Based on the latest MORIS maps, the scope of this project is located within NHESP jurisdiction for estimated or rare wildlife (see below). 21 Hawes Ave. Project Description Project Description This Notice of Intent filing proposes the replacing lost sand that extends from behind the seawall to the beach grass. The main reason for the project is to bring the elevation of the ground up to 7’ from existing 5.5’ as its being overtopped a lot more frequently and the sand is frequently washed out in storm events. The stairs will have the large boulder on the beach removed and 4 more stairs added in the same footprint. The equipment anticipated for the 21 Hawes Ave. project will be a small bobcat to move sand from the driveway to the sand area behind the wall. The same machine will bring materials to rebuild the stairs and move the rock. Performance Standards The project proposes the modification of an existing staircase that extends from the top of the existing coastal bank to coastal beach as shown on the project plans. The areas directly affected by the project are coastal bank, LSCSF, area containing shellfish, and land under ocean. The project as proposed will not have any adverse effects to the surrounding resource areas which include the areas listed above.310 CMR 10, sections 10.21 through 10.37. The work proposed in this area consists of removing some rocks and placing granite stairs. The remaining project item is just replacing lost sand above the coastal bank. The area consists of the coastal beach, land containing shellfish, land under ocean, and LCCSF. The construction is located in the footprint of the existing structures. Therefore, the project as proposed can be permitted under 310 CMR 10.30 (6) through (8). Land Containing shellfish – A portion of the work is temporary and is within land containing shellfish. The disturbance to the area consists of moving 1 stone and replacing with granite stairs. The disturbance to the area from the construction effort is expected to be minimal and will not adversely affect any shellfish as there is rock under the extent of the work. The project will not change what is relative to the bottom substrate, and therefore have no significant impact to the following interests: alterations of water circulation, alterations in the distribution of sediment grain size, alterations from natural drainage from adjacent land, or changes in water quality. This includes but is not limited to, fluctuations in level of salinity, dissolved oxygen, nutrients, temperature and turbidity, or the addition of pollutants. Therefore, the project as proposed will not have any significant adverse impacts to the coastal beach can be permitted under 310 CMR 10.34 (4) through (7). Alternatives Analysis for work The proposed work consists of re-constructing of a pre-existing stairway and sand renourishment. The project as proposed project occupies the same footprint as the existing structures as such, the following analysis is offered to describe the available options for this project. OPTION 1: Do Nothing – If nothing is constructed the water dependent use of the recreational portion of the property will be lost as sand continues to lost and eventually the 21 Hawes Ave. wall will collapse from the back. The stairs in their current condition are very dangerous and a public safety issue. There fore this is not a viable alternative. OPTION 2: Addition of sand only and leave the stairs alone. Due to loss of beach below the stairs they will eventually collapse and access to the beach will be lost. Therefore, this is not a viable alternative. OPTION 3: Re-constructing of a pre-existing stairway and sand renourishment. The project as proposed project occupies the same footprint as the existing structures s as shown in the project plans. The addition of sand has only positive impacts and the stairs do not function as originally constructed. This will be a 1 time activity for the stairs and a as needed addition of sand probably every 3-4 years that will have the least impact on the resource areas, Therefore this is the preferred option. CONSTRUCTION PROTOCOL Construction Protocol The proposed work shall be performed with the minimum amount of equipment required to obtain the project objectives. The staging area for materials will be from the owners driveway and the upland property. All equipment shall be stored on the driveway or away from the resource areas when not in use. When the equipment is not being utilized the bobcat shall not be parked by the water and a spill kit shall be stored on site. Construction Protocol The bobcat will trac on the existing path through the grass only and bring materials to extend the stairs. Anu grout work shall only be done at low tide and any stray grout or concrete will be cleaned up at the same time. After the stairs are completed sand will be moved onto place using the bobcat. All efforts will be made to stay off the beach grass and any disturbed grass shall be replanted. Pre-Construction Meeting Prior to construction, a pre-construction meeting shall be held on-site with the Contractor, Property Owner, Conservation Commission and/or agent, and the Project Manager (WRS Engineering LLC). The purpose of the meeting is to clearly delineate the limits of work and 21 Hawes Ave. access, as well as the staging area. The Contractor will describe the proposed means and methods for performing the work within the requirements of the plans, order of conditions and construction protocol. The Contractor will comply with mitigation measures as established by the Conservation Commission. To be discussed at this meeting: Existing property conditions, necessary precautions to be taken by the Contractor; Means and methods for construction; Necessary post-construction reparations and conditions; Procedure for post-construction inspection; WRS Engineering’s responsibilities for inspection and project coordination During Construction, the site shall be accessible for inspection during reasonable hours by all parties, members of the conservation commission and their agents, and the Project Manager. Post-construction meeting Upon completion of construction, but prior to equipment being removed from the site, a post-construction meeting shall be held on-site with the Contractor, Property Owner, Conservation Commission and/or agent, and the Project Manager (WRS Engineering). The purpose of this meeting is to determine that the project has been satisfactorily completed in accordance with all permits, and that no additional work or mitigation is required by the Contractor. Restoration of project area Upon completion of construction any and all areas disturbed by the construction effort shall be returned as much as practical to their pre-construction conditions to the satisfaction of the property owner and conservation agent.
